Originální abstrakt

The paper deals with an analysis of temperature rise on terminals of a low voltage circuit breaker. The temperature rise is caused by thermal losses on the current path including contact resistances. The contact resistance is less than a compressive force due to higher tightening torque on a terminal and a bus. Thermal losses are computed using finite element method (FEM). The first part of the paper is focused on a dependency of the temperature rise on the screw connection of the circuit breaker. The last part deals with the screw connection and its completion by a nut keeper and influence of the latter on the temperature rise of the circuit breaker. The nut keeper is a plastic box fixing a nut of screw connection on the terminals.
